The Ministry of Energy (Malay: Kementerian Tenaga), previously known as the Ministry of Energy, Manpower and Industry, is a cabinet-level ministry in the Government of Brunei which oversees the country's energy industry. The ministry is led by a minister and the incumbent is Mat Suny bin Mohd Hussein since 2018.
In the current fiscal year (2019–20), the ministry is allocated a budget of B$178.3 million (US$131 million as of July 2019).
The ministry is headquartered in the capital Bandar Seri Begawan, currently within the Prime Minister's Office building at Jalan Perdana Menteri.
